Bunnies Spread Awareness to End Cosmetics Animal Testing!

It’s time to play “spot the bunny”! Humane Society International/Canada is fanning out across the country to spread the word about being “Cruelty-Free” and ending cosmetics animal testing. Billy the Bunny, the 7-foot rabbit mascot of the Be Cruelty-Free Canada campaign, along with his friends Betty and Bonnie, will take to the transit system in Toronto – fellow passengers are encouraged to share photos on social media with the hashtag #BeCrueltyFree.

Once they’re done with the daily commute they head over to the LUSH cosmetics boutique (addresses and dates below) in your city, where these intrepid bunnies will pose for photos and cavort playfully with campaigners from HSI. Learn about cruelty-free alternatives and sample some fun, animal-friendly products provided by cruelty-free giant LUSH Fresh Handmade Cosmetics.
